Russia has registered its first analogue drug for hepatitis C

11 October 2024

GxP news

Pharmasyntez has officially launched the first Russian generic of the medication “Mavyret,” now known as “Pigleria.” This drug features a potent combination of active ingredients, glecaprevir and pibrentasvir.

“Pigleria” is approved for treating hepatitis C in patients aged 12 and older, as well as in children under 12 who weigh a minimum of 45 kg. The drug is available in a dosage of 100 mg of glecaprevir and 40 mg of pibrentasvir. Medicines with this INN are included in the list of vital and essential drugs. The pharmaceutical compound will be produced by the company “BratskKhimSintez.”
